The Power of Subaru Turbo Engines: Unlocking Performance and Efficiency

When it comes to high-performance vehicles, few names are as synonymous with speed and reliability as Subaru. Known for their all-wheel-drive systems and boxer engines, Subaru has built a reputation for delivering exceptional performance and handling. But what sets Subaru apart from the competition is their innovative use of turbocharging technology. In this article, we’ll delve into the world of Subaru turbo engines and explore the benefits of this technology for drivers who crave power and efficiency.

Turbocharging is a technology that has been around for decades, but it’s only in recent years that it has become more accessible and affordable for the average driver. Essentially, a turbocharger is a turbine-driven forced induction device that compresses air into an engine’s cylinders, allowing for a significant increase in power and efficiency. In the case of Subaru turbo engines, this technology is used to enhance the performance of their boxer engines, which are known for their unique design and compact size.

But what really sets Subaru turbo engines apart is their unique boxer design. Unlike traditional inline or V-type engines, Subaru’s boxer design features horizontally opposed cylinders, which provide a number of benefits. For one, this design allows for a more compact engine size, which is ideal for smaller vehicles. Additionally, the boxer design helps to reduce vibration and noise, making for a smoother and quieter driving experience.
